Forerunner

Forerunner noun - One that announces or indicates the later arrival of another.
Usage example: the return of the swallows is traditionally regarded as a forerunner of spring

Precursor

Precursor noun - One that announces or indicates the later arrival of another.
Usage example: 18th-century lyric poets like Robert Burns were precursors of the Romantics
